The Origins of Vans
Vans was born in the sunny climes of California in 1966, initiated under the name "Van Doren Rubber Company." The founders, Paul and Jim Van Doren, aimed to create shoes that fused durability with style. From the get-go, the brand caught the eyes of local skaters due to their sturdy construction and unique designs that offered grip and comfort.
Initially specialized in making skate-friendly shoes, Van Doren's simplicity in design and quality materials attracted skaters looking for reliable footwear. As the popularity of skateboarding surged in the late 1970s, so did Vans. They introduced the legendary "Authentic" style that became a staple on and off the skateboard. These shoes weren't just tools for skating; they became symbols of a dedicated subculture.

Maintaining Your Vans Gear
Investing in high-quality Vans gear deserves to be accompanied by diligent maintenance. Just like any prized possession, proper care can enhance longevity and performance. Here are a few straightforward t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Whether it’s mud from the skatepark or scuffs from urban exploration, keeping your Vans clean can be as simple as wiping them down with a damp cloth. For deeper cleans, toss them in the wash on a gentle cycle. Just make sure to air dry them afterward—putting them in the dryer might ruin their shape.
- Store Wisely: Store your Vans in a cool, dry place, preferably away from direct sunlight. This will help prevent fading and deformation. Make sure they can breathe by avoiding cramped spaces that trap moisture.
- Rotate Footwear: Switch out your kicks regularly to allow time for your Vans to rest. Overuse can lead to quick wear and tear, so rotating them with other pairs can extend their life, maintaining both comfort and performance.
- Shoe Spray: Consider applying a protective spray designed for canvas shoes. This can add a layer of protection against dirt and moisture. Just make sure to follow the instructions and reapply as needed.
By taking care of your Vans gear post-purchase, you ensure that these items can withstand the test of time, offering both functionality and style for many skate sessions to come.
